Will of Samuel JewellBk. 1 page 16-17 Filed August 22nd 1843 When I am about to part this life. I write my last will and testament that my body be intereed int he ground and my sole to God. That _ and it is my will that my neighbor and friend B. C. Ballard there to execute this my last will and testamnet. FIrst I will that Benjamin C. Ballard be and he is hereby ordained and appointed to sell all my goods and chattels on a credit of one year and that he sell my land all of it in three equal and installments the third in one year, one third within year and the ballance in another year and collect all debts due me. Second I will the _ of last _ be first paid and my funeral expenses secondly and thridly all my just debts and the remaining ballance be divided as foolows towit: That John C. Jewell have five dollars for the love and affection I have for him as my son and William P. Jewell have twenty dollars for the love and affection I have for him as my son. and that the remaining ballance be equally divided between my wife Nancy Jewell, ELizabeth Brookbank, Sarah M. _, Mary Woodsmall, and Margaret Calvert, Isaac P. Jewell for the love and affection I have for them. As my children except Nancy she as my wife. _ I _ the sale of one bed and _ick and bedding and that the same to Isaac P. Jewell to _ him equal with the ballance as they _ of them _ and _ that from _ in their _ Isaac having not got _ as I _ of. In testimoney whereof I have hereunto set my hand and seal this the _th day of June in the year of our Lord eighteen hundred and forty-three. Signed and sealed in the presence of the following witnessess.Samuel Jewell Wm. J. Mc Intosh State Of Indiana Greene County ss} Be it remembered that on the twenty second day of August A.D. 1843 that WIlliam J. Mc Intosh and Harlen Buckner personally appeared before me Samuel R. Cavins clerk of probate court of said county and after being by me duly sowrn accordig to law. deposeth and saith "We saw Samuel Jewell sign seal publish and declare the within writing to be his last will and testament and that we believe he was at the time of its execution of sound mind and memory and that we signed our names thereto as subscribing witnesses in the presence of said testator and of each other and at his request. So help us God. Subscribed and sworn to before me August 22nd 1842Harlen (his X mark) Buckner Test: |
